Adjusting to remote work in the construction industry might be difficult. However, with the proper tips for working remotely, your construction team can work efficiently. Here are a few things that will help your team operate seamlessly:

Design a Proper Workspace at Home

A dedicated workspace at your home should be free of distractions and should have proper internet connectivity. This is to create boundaries between the professional and personal environment in your house and further increase effectiveness.

Follow Your Work Routine

Divide your day and allocate specific tasks according to your business schedule. This will help you complete all your office chores daily, and will also help you get enough time for your family.

Stay in the Loop at All Times

It is easy to fall out of the chain when working from home. Use technology to stay appropriately documented about all the projects and their respective signs of progress. Online tools like Slack and Zoom can help you stay connected.

Follow an Efficient Checklist

Meeting deadlines and tracking productivity regularly can be challenging. Create a “to-do” list of meetings, conference calls, and deadlines for the day. Online organizers like Asana, Trello, and more, can create project plans, while also providing visual tracking of daily progress.

Open-Minded Approach to Workarounds

When the team goes remote, it is often advisable to review roadmaps, work plans, and project designs. Keep an unbiased mindset and try to include newer and better ways of execution.

Remote work in the construction industry is new for many employees. But adapting to the changing trends is the first step towards a thriving business.
